Goldman Sachs Postpones Its Return to Office Again to Wait Out the Covid Surge

Goldman Sachs Group Inc. delayed its return to office for staff in the U.S. by another two weeks as it looks to wait out the Covid-19 surge nationwide.

Goldman's employees were told they could delay returning to Feb. 1, according to a person familiar with the matter. The bank's management, aggressive champions of having its offices filled, had to check their desire after backtracking last month amid a deluge of Omicron cases sweeping across New York and beyond.

Anyone entering the bank's offices must get a booster by Feb. 1 if they're eligible for the injections by that date, Goldman had previously told its workforce.

A spokesperson for the bank declined to comment.
